Alexis Alonso

The Story of pianist, composer and multi-instrumentalist Alexis Alonso is one of the most unusual in the landscape of contemporary music and jazz. He began his career in the field of rock (May Day, Siglo XXI) and jazz (Nine Seconds Quartet) then moving to develop his work as composer, producer and multi-instrumentalist in Estudios Ignis (Tenerife, Spain). Composed numerous soundtracks for cinema and advertising emphasizing by its elegance and extreme beauty... In 2012 Alexis Alonso's life takes a turn marked by the tragedy, his son Adrian died unexpectedly at the age of three years marking a before and an after for the trajectory of the Spanish musician. Quickly took note that needed to transform into music what happened inside and decides to embark on the adventure of composing an album only for piano. The result of this work is "El Pasaje" (Piano Melodies for Adrian, Vol. 1) (2014). This album is unanimously acclaimed by the critics in Spain and means brilliant takeoff of Alexis as a composer and solo pianist's career. The subsequent tour highlights the capacity of Alexis Alonso to transmit feelings with their exciting improvisations both large melodies that attached to his undeniable personal charm give each of their concerts an unforgettable life experience for the audience. The Birth of Time After his nomination in 2015 to the best short film score at the prestigious Fimucité festival for the soundtrack of "Nocturno". In 2016 he published "The Birth of Time" the second and last part of the "Piano Melodies for Adrian" I work with which aims to conquer the international market and that perfectly defines her own words... Awards

Nominated for Best Short Film Original Soundtrack for "Nocturno" in the "Fimucité 2015" Festival.
